Boat and ship builders and repairers vs Water and sewerage plant operatives Salary (2025)

How do Boat and ship builders and repairers and Water and sewerage plant operatives salaries compare in the UK? Here is a detailed side-by-side breakdown.

Water and sewerage plant operatives earns £7,320 more per year (23% higher)
vs

Detailed Comparison

MetricBoat and ship builders and repairersWater and sewerage plant operativesDifference
Median Annual£31,298£38,618-£7,320
Mean Annual£31,830£39,719-£7,889
Monthly£2,608£3,218-£610
Weekly£602£743-£141
Hourly£15.05£18.57-£3.52
